Undying Love
by Victor Manuel Roman

Let the world 
Be the dwelling 
Of our eternal love 
Where we can embrace 
In each other's thoughts 
Whispering sweet words 
Echoing through time 
While reflections of you 
Dances across still waters 
Serenading your beauty 
As rain drops wash away 
tears - of moments apart 
Let the wind blow 
Careless whispers of love 
And thunder shout our names 
From mountain tops 
For all to know 
you are my moon 
And I - your sun 
In this world 
We bind 
Our Undying love 
As we imagine 
The universe 
Our own
